Course Details

Assessment of Addiction Recovery Progress: Understanding the key performance indicators (KPIs) to evaluate the success of an addiction recovery program. • Data Collection Techniques: Methods for gathering accurate and relevant data in addiction recovery. • Data Analysis for Addiction Recovery: Techniques for evaluating and interpreting data to measure addiction recovery success. • Goal-Setting in Addiction Recovery: Strategies for setting and achieving recovery goals. • Relapse Prevention Metrics: Identifying warning signs and measuring strategies to prevent relapse. • Client Engagement and Retention: Techniques for engaging and retaining clients in addiction recovery programs. • Outcome Evaluation in Addiction Recovery: Methods for evaluating the long-term outcomes of addiction recovery programs. • Ethical Considerations in Addiction Recovery Metrics: Understanding the ethical considerations when measuring addiction recovery success.
